Five Questions You Should Be Asking Your Dermatologist


When you visit your dermatologist, he or she will ask you questions about your condition. This conversation should not be a one-way street because you are encouraged to ask them questions as well. Your dermatologist is an expert in skincare expert, and you should take the time you have with them during your appointment to gain more knowledge and insight. Here are five questions you should ask your dermatologist during your appointment:
1. What types of food should I avoid? Sugary foods or foods that are high in sodium can cause acne breakouts because they make you more prone to inflammation. If you suffer from autoimmune conditions that affect your skin like psoriasis, be sure to know what your food triggers are so you can avoid them. Dairy products, nuts, and shellfish are known to trigger skin allergies that cause eczema and other forms of rashes. Make sure you ask your doctor what foods you should avoid.
2. Are the ingredients in this skincare product safe for my skin? There are also certain substances found in skincare products that you should avoid, depending on your condition or your skin type. Ingredients like benzoyl peroxide are good for acne sufferers but not so much for those who only have one or two pimples as it can dry up your skin even further. The best thing to do before using a skincare product is to ask your dermatologist first if it’s safe for your skin and/or condition.
3. Are my moles and sun spots changing? This is one of the most important questions you should be asking your dermatologist. When you get a skin check done, your dermatologist will check all the visible moles and spots on your body and look for changes in appearance or any other abnormalities like bleeding or inflammation. This examination can determine if the mole is cancerous or precancerous.
4. How can I get rid of my scars? Having permanent scars is a thing of the past thanks to modern skincare treatments. Depending on how deep-rooted the scars are in your skin, it may be possible to reduce their appearance. There are many treatments your dermatologist can do to help them fade away and improve your skin, like microdermabrasion, skin peels, and laser treatments.
5. What can I do to look younger? Anti-aging treatments are quickly becoming popular. Your dermatologist can recommend a treatment to cater to your needs and skin condition. This may range from a combination of fillers and botox, to different types of facials, and even laser skin resurfacing. Dermatologists can also improve the youthful appearance of your skin by erasing wrinkles, fading away age spots and improving your complexion.
